Situation - The house is situated on the entrance to Cranmore Close which is a cul de sac of similar styled houses, well situated on the sought after Broadmead development on the favoured Bradford on Avon & Bath side of town. The house gives easy access to local Primary and Secondary schools on Brook Road or Wingfield Road, whilst in addition there is a Tesco Express store situated nearby to serve all the families day to day needs.

Trowbridge town centre is within a mile with several well-placed superstores and ample parking opportunity. Trowbridge is the County Town of Wiltshire and offers a good range of schooling, great shopping, restaurants and leisure facilities including an Odeon multiplex cinema complex close by to Trowbridge Park. This is a characterful town surrounded by countryside and is well situated for access to the other locals towns, villages and the city of Bath. Also with a popular railway station providing regular services to Salisbury and Southampton to the south and Bath onto Bristol to the northwest.
